[REQUEST] Lenovo Y50-70 (9ECNxxWW) BIOS Unlock
We will flash Bios Mod v.2.00 over v.1.13 or 1.14 to Unlock Eeprom Chip so
You will get the EC Code v1.14 and Bios Code v.2.00 but doesn't matter !
So Downgrade before use Bios Mod v.3.03 . . .

How To Downgrade :

snebob

Run this to downgrade:

http://download.lenovo.com/consumer/mobi...vy2113.exe

Remember to set the option in bios that enables you to flash an older bios, before you run it.



nop

I found another solution - Just in case it was ever needed.

Download the 1.14 version

http://download.lenovo.com/consumer/mobi...cn31ww.exe

Then use 7-zip to extract that .exe file, You will find a platform.ini file into that folder.

Then Look for "BIOSVFEnable=2" and replace it with "BIOSVFEnable=0", run as Administrator InsydeFlash.exe tool and go !

Unpack the Bios Mod and copy the "modified" folder into C: HD root place !
Then open Command Promt with Admin Rights (CLI window C:\), put your laptop
into Sleep Mode (just close the Lid) and then Wacke-Up It (reopen the Lid),
after this execute these comands from CLI window :

cd \

cd modified

fptw -f bios.bin -bios

(or fptw64 for Windows x64)
